What Are UK VoIP Solutions?

UK VoIP solutions refer to cloud-based communication systems that allow businesses to make and receive calls over the internet using UK-based infrastructure, virtual numbers, and SIP-based routing technologies.

Diagram showing UK VoIP infrastructure connecting softphones, UK DID numbers, IP-to-IP routes, and an admin portal

Instead of traditional phone lines, UK VoIP systems use internet-powered voice transmission, enabling businesses to operate globally while maintaining a local UK presence through UK DID numbers, softphones, APIs, and cloud-based PBX systems.

  • UK SoftphonesDesktop and mobile calling apps for agents and remote teams.
  • UK DID NumbersVirtual UK local numbers that route calls anywhere in the world.
  • IP-to-IP RoutingDirect VoIP-to-VoIP connections for clear, low-latency calls.
  • Admin Portals & APIsCentralized control plus SMS and VoIP APIs for automation.

This combination makes VoIP one of the most scalable communication technologies for businesses, call centers, and telecom resellers in 2026, and it can sit alongside a wider call center solution as your operation grows.


UK Softphone: The Future of Business Calling

A UK Softphone is a software-based phone application that allows users to make VoIP calls using laptops, desktops, or mobile devices, instead of physical desk phones agents use Windows softphone apps, Android/iOS VoIP apps, or web-based calling dashboards.

Key Features of UK Softphones

  • HD voice calling over SIP
  • Call hold, transfer, and conferencing
  • UK caller ID support
  • Real-time call logs
  • Integration with CRM systems
  • SMS sending capabilities in advanced systems

Where softphones shine: call centers, remote sales teams, customer support departments, and UK-based outsourcing companies all rely on softphones to stay productive from anywhere while maintaining a local UK identity.

A properly configured softphone system improves productivity and lets businesses operate from anywhere while keeping a consistent UK presence for every caller.


UK DID Numbers: Local Presence, Global Reach

UK DID Numbers (Direct Inward Dialing) are virtual phone numbers that allow customers to call a UK number while the call is routed anywhere in the world for example, a London DID number can route calls to India, the UAE, or Europe instantly, so a business can appear locally based in the UK even when operations are global.

Map illustration showing UK DID numbers from London, Manchester, and Birmingham routing calls to international destinations

Types of UK DID Numbers

  • London (020)
  • Manchester (0161)
  • Birmingham (0121)
  • Toll-free UK numbers (0800/0808)

UK IP-to-IP Routes: High-Quality Voice Connectivity

IP-to-IP routing is the backbone of modern VoIP systems. It connects one VoIP network directly to another without traditional PSTN conversion.

How IP-to-IP Routing Works

  • Caller initiates a VoIP call
  • Call is routed over a SIP trunk
  • Direct IP connection is established
  • Receiver gets crystal-clear audio

Lower latency, fewer dropped calls

Wholesale providers, call centers, and resellers rely on IP-to-IP routing for HD voice at lower operational cost.

UK VoIP API & SMS API Integration

Modern communication systems go beyond calling. They integrate VoIP APIs and SMS APIs for automation and software connectivity, letting developers embed telecom functionality into any software platform.

API Type Core Capability Typical Use Case
VoIP API Programmatic calling Click-to-call, call routing automation
VoIP API Real-time call events Live call status & recording access
SMS API Bulk SMS sending Marketing campaigns & alerts
SMS API OTP verification Banking & e-commerce security

Typical use cases span e-commerce order alerts, banking OTP systems, CRM automation, and customer engagement workflows all powered by the same UK VoIP and SMS API layer.

Common Mistakes in UK VoIP Implementation

Many businesses fail to maximize VoIP benefits due to poor setup. A properly designed VoIP architecture avoids these issues from the start.

  • Using outdated routing systems legacy routes increase latency and call drops.
  • No CRM integration calls and customer data stay disconnected.
  • Poor softphone configuration leads to dropped calls and poor audio quality.
  • Overloaded call flows confusing routing frustrates customers.
  • Ignoring analytics missed opportunities to improve based on real call data.
  • No reseller structure planning billing and number management become unmanageable at scale.
